site stats

Max heap tree algorithm

Web25 aug. 2024 · What is Max-heap? A Heap in which all nodes have a value greater than all its children , is Max heap . i.e for a node its value is more than the value of its left child … WebTherefore, we can say that the above tree is a max heap tree. Insertion in the Heap tree. 44, 33, 77, 11, 55, 88, 66. Suppose we want to create the max heap tree. To create the …

Max-heap implementation – bubble up/down algorithm – Heap …

WebHeap Sort Algorithm. Here’s the algorithm for heap sort: Step 1: Build Heap. Build a heap from the input data. Build a max heap to sort in increasing order, and build a min heap … Web13 apr. 2024 · Heap. Max Heap : (1) Complete binary tree (2) Key of each node is no smaller than its children’s keys; Min Heap : (1) Complete binary tree (2) key of each … lisa hefner https://jasoneoliver.com

Binary Heap (Priority Queue) - VisuAlgo

WebThis video explains a very important heap algorithm which is the heapify algorithm.We can apply max heapify on a max heap and min heapify on a min heap.Heapi... Web2 jul. 2024 · Now, the root node key value is compared with the children’s nodes and then the tree is arranged accordingly into two categories i.e., max-heap and min-heap. Heap … Web21 mrt. 2024 · Max-Heap: In a Max-Heap the key present at the root node must be greatest among the keys present at all of it’s children. The same property must be recursively true … lisa hassett

6.006 Lecture 04: Heaps and heap sort - MIT OpenCourseWare

Category:Min-Max Heap - HackMD

Tags:Max heap tree algorithm

Max heap tree algorithm

Max Heap Deletion Step By Step - Medium

Web3 apr. 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. Web16 mrt. 2024 · A binary tree is a tree structure where each node has at most 2 child nodes named “left” and “right” respectively. By convention they may, but not always do, contain …

Max heap tree algorithm

Did you know?

WebInsertion - 插入. 依照 Complete Binary Tree 性質,插入 Node 2. 此時 Node 2 你不知道他是否符合 Min-Max Heap 的定義,所以我們要與他的 Parent Node 1 比較. 根據定義 3 … Web1 okt. 2024 · Some important "Data Structure": Linked List, Stack, Queue, Tree, Binary Tree, Min Heap, Max Heap and Graph data structure along with important functions are …

WebHeap Sort is a popular and efficient sorting algorithm in computer programming. Learning how to write the heap sort algorithm requires knowledge of two types of data structures … WebHeap is a complete binary tree structure where each node satisfies a heap property. We learn two types of heap data structure: 1) Max heap, which satisfies the max heap …

Web10 aug. 2024 · Insertion into a Max Heap in Data Structure - Here we will see how to insert and elements from binary max heap data structures. Suppose the initial tree is like … Web17 feb. 2024 · maxHeapify — maintain the max-heap property for a node rooted at index i Let’s Analyse the Time Complexity for the maxHeapify Function: The maxHeapify …

Web24 mrt. 2024 · Heap is a specialized tree data structure. The heap comprises the topmost node called a root (parent). Its second child is the root’s left child, while the third node is …

Web4 mrt. 2024 · C Programming Searching and Sorting Algorithm: Exercise-5 with Solution. Write a C program to sort numbers using the MAX heap algorithm. Note: A sorting … brasilian opuntia hoitolisa hecklWeb8 feb. 2024 · A max-heap is a complete binary tree in which the value in each internal node is greater than or equal to the values in the children of that node. Mapping the elements of a heap into an array is trivial: if a … brasilia musiikkiWebCùng xem hình vẽ mô tả dưới đây: Bước 1: Gọi hàm max_heap (A,3), bởi vì 10 lớn hơn 3 nên 3 và 10 sẽ hoán đổi vị trí. Sau khi hoán đổi ta có A [3] = 10, A [7] = 3. Node có giá trị 3 giờ có chỉ số vị trí mới là 7 nên ta gọi hàm max_heap (A,7). Tuy … lisa heimerlWebBuildMaxHeap () :對所有「具有 child 的node」進行 MaxHeapify () 。 HeapSort () :將Max Heap轉換成「由小到大」排好序的矩陣。 小細節: 因為heap是從index ( 1 )開始儲存資料,所以要先把index ( 0 )給空下來,最後再將其刪除。 這裡是利用 std::vector 的成員函式 (member function)「 insert () 」與「 erase () 」處理。 關於 std::vector ,請參 … lisa heilesWeb8 feb. 2024 · Max-heap tree Applications of Heap A heap tree can be used for many different purposes, including the following: Djikstra's Algorithm, which is used to find the shortest path between... lisa heftWebOPTICS algorithm. Ordering points to identify the clustering structure ( OPTICS) is an algorithm for finding density-based [1] clusters in spatial data. It was presented by Mihael Ankerst, Markus M. Breunig, Hans-Peter Kriegel and Jörg Sander. [2] Its basic idea is similar to DBSCAN, [3] but it addresses one of DBSCAN's major weaknesses: the ... brasilia knokke